    United picked me up from Eastern Airlines just before the start of the EAL 1989 strike, which ended that great airline.Started as a DC-10 F/E (Flight Engineer, aka Second Officer); commuted from IAD to ORD... good grief.After six months, upgraded to B-737-200 as an F/O (First Officer, aka co-pilot); based in IAD (Washington Dulles Int'l Airport) - My first jet at the controls. Flying the "FLUFS" on short-haul routes throughout the northeast was deliriously fun since pilots take turns flying. With every other leg through IAD, we felt like a club, and even the tower controllers were members. I learned much from great Captains and we were well-oiled interchangeable teams - this served us well, especially one foggy, harrowing morning on a snow-covered runway in Burlington, VT. "FLUFS?" Fat, little, ugly... um, fellas, let's say, for the sake of polite company. :)After having my first child, I upgraded next to the B-757/767 as an F/O dual-qualified as Captain for overseas flying; based in IAD. B-757 was like a sports car for pilots; pax hated it for the same reason - too cramped in the back! B-767 was a bus - for everyone.Finally moved to the B-777 fleet as an F/O (also Captain-qualified for overseas flying); based in IAD. A dream to fly - for everyone!9/11 changed everything. We will never forget.Medically retired in 2004 - nothing fatal, but condition and meds made flying prohibitive.

    Eddie Rickenbacker's legacy, known as the 'pilot's airline'​ in the industry, was destroyed in 1989 by Frank Lorenzo; Lorenzo was later banned from the industry by the DOT in 1994. The writing was on the wall at the time I was to upgrade to F/O (co-pilot) so I interviewed with United Airlines and left while I could just before . Survivor's guilt was awful though. EAL got revived by people who really cared for the airline; I think around 2015/2016. Tears of joy overcame me when I saw a jet in Eastern's colors parked at an active terminal in SJU.L-1011 Flight Engineer - dreamliner jet; the flight engineer panel was fantastic. B-727 Flight Engineer - I mainly flew the Northeast Shuttle, considered to be Eastern's crown jewel.

    Captain on DHC-6 (de Havilland Twin Otter) - an fun vintage plane to fly, and to taxi in reverse on the ramp!A Commuter Captain's position is traditionally the top rung of the career ladder for a pilot striving to become a major airline pilot. I had clawed my way up the previous rungs, and was positioned well for major airline interviews. As one of two female Captains with Pilgrim Airlines at that time, I was under constant scrutiny, so I was used to pressure. These were the days of 'scud-running' for visual approaches into LGA in order to save time/fuel/money, and learning the art of using de-icing boots properly.
